Pietro Catania is a scholar working on Plant Science, Food Science and Ecology.
According to data from OpenAlex, Pietro Catania has authored 61 papers receiving a total of 528 ind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 41 papers in Plant Science, 12 papers in Food Science and 10 papers in Ecology. Recurrent topics in Pietro Catania’s work include Horticultural and Viticultural Research (20 papers), Remote Sensing in Agriculture (10 papers) and Spectroscopy and Chemometric Analyses (9 papers). Pietro Catania is often cited by papers focused on Horticultural and Viticultural Research (20 papers), Remote Sensing in Agriculture (10 papers) and Spectroscopy and Chemometric Analyses (9 papers). Pietro Catania collaborates with scholars based in Italy, Argentina and Spain. Pietro Catania's co-authors include Mariangela Vallone, Giuseppe Aiello, Santo Orlando, Claudio De Pasquale and Pierluigi Febo and has published in prestigious journals such as Journal of Cleaner Production, Frontiers in Plant Science and Sensors.
